NVD Description

Note: Versions mentioned in the description apply only to the upstream php55-php-opcache package and not the php55-php-opcache package as distributed by RHEL. See How to fix? for RHEL:10 relevant fixed versions and status.

Integer signedness error in GD Graphics Library 2.1.1 (aka libgd or libgd2) all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(crash) or potentially execute arbitrary code via crafted compressed gd2 data, which triggers a heap-based buffer overflow.
